Ens

Ens (enz) , noun

[Latin, ens, entis, a thing. See Entity.]

1.
(Metaphysics) Entity, being, or existence; an actually existing being; also, God, as the Being of Beings.
2.
(Chemistry) Something supposed to condense within itself all the virtues and qualities of a substance from which it is extracted; essence. [Obsolete]
